If you live in Crowborough or the surrounding area and have a great idea for an activity that would make a difference to local young people, why not apply for a Crowborough youth grant?
To be able to apply for a Crowborough youth grant you must:
- be aged between 11 and 19, or up to 25 if you have special needs
- live in Crowborough or the surrounding area
- be in a group of at least two people making the application
- apply with a supporting organisation who will take the money on your behalf
come up with the idea for your project yourself.
You can apply for any amount from £200 up to £1200.
You can apply for things that will have a positive impact on young people in your local area. This could be money for a new activity, to improve a local venue, or something that helps young people have a say.

Please send in your applications by 4 pm on Friday 24 June 2011
Young people from Crowborough Youth Council will decide who is given a grant.
